**Handover: fire-drill roll call duties**

Delia, taking over from me for Thursday's drill at Hollowbrook Court. Grab the printed roll-call sheet from the facilities drawer, tick names at the east assembly point, and note anyone missing within ten minutes. Wardens report to you, not the other way round. To retrieve the roll-call clipboard from the warden cupboard, use the code below.

turnstile pass: bdg-QU-7

FAQ — Password reset revamp (Project Mallowgate). Q: Reset emails not sending after the revamp shipped? A: Check the Wrenfield mailer queue first; the new flow routes through it, not the legacy relay. Retry limit is 3, then the account enters a 15-minute lockout. Don't toggle the old flow back on — tokens are incompatible. If you need to recover the service account that signs reset tokens, open the recovery console and enter the passphrase shown below.

strongbox words: oliael-gilax-lamael

**Action Item 4: Load-test the Lanternpay checkout flow before each release.**

The October incident showed that checkout degraded at roughly twice normal traffic because the payment-intent service saturated its connection pool. Owner: the payments platform team. Before cutting any release candidate, run the standard checkout load profile at 3x peak traffic and attach results to the release ticket. The test harness configuration and pass/fail thresholds are documented on the internal page.

wiki page, bahof-tajef: https://harbor.crelvostack.local/secrets/deploy/spaces/merge_requests/352483d166532f3d

Subject: Contractor — Week One

Facilities,

Dara Okonkwo from Stelridge Fitouts starts Monday, on site through Friday. Working in the level 3 comms room, mornings only. She'll sign in at the front desk each day; no permanent badge issued yet. Tools arrive Monday via the loading bay — please flag to security. She needs access to the comms room and the riser cupboard opposite. Escort her the first morning, then she's cleared to work unaccompanied. Riser and comms room use the code below.

door code, tajof-kageg: bdg-QVDCE-3